Biggins: 'David Van Day is desperate'
Published Friday, Dec 5 2008, 17:44 GMT | By Alex Fletcher

Rex Features
The 2007 jungle king claimed that he is supporting ex-EastEnders actor Joe Swash and tennis star Martin Navratilova on this year's show.
"Joe Swash is obviously the favourite but I think Martina could be a contender," the pantomime veteran told Metro. "I'd have been thrilled to be in the jungle with her.
"As long as David Van Day doesn't win. [He is] pretty vile, untalented and desperate - all those features have seen him through."
Speaking about his job offers since winning the reality programme, Biggins said: "You could say the Iceland adverts are inappropriate because I worked with Kerry Katona but she was fantastic.
"I feel sorry for her, she's obviously a damaged girl.
"I turned down that terrible Dale Winton programme where you have to make shapes in a plastic wall. You'll never see me in a silver leotard."
